CHESTERS COTTAGE is a small extended detached house of 85m², built sometime between 1967 and 1975. It was last sold for £300,000 in June 2021, which was around 21% above the average June 2021 detached price in the Gateshead local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was January 2021, where the current energy rating was E, and the potential energy rating was B.

CHESTERS COTTAGE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Gateshead local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two CHESTERS COTTAGE sales from February 1995 and June 2021 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the February 1995 sale was for 23%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 23% below the HPI over time, until the June 2021 sale, where it rises to 21%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 21% above the HPI.
